Understanding Casino Bonuses and Promotions
One of the most alluring aspects of online casinos is the array of bonuses and promotions offered to attract and retain players. These can range from welcome bonuses, which typically match a percentage of a player’s initial deposit, to free spins, loyalty programs, and ongoing promotions tied to specific games or events. However, it's essential to approach these offers with a critical eye. Not all bonuses are created equal, and many come with specific terms and conditions, often referred to as wagering requirements. These requirements dictate how many times a player must wager the bonus amount before they can withdraw any winnings. Failing to understand these terms can lead to frustration and disappointment, as players may find themselves unable to access their funds.
Deciphering Wagering Requirements
Wagering requirements are perhaps the most important factor to consider when evaluating a casino bonus. A typical wagering requirement might be 35x the bonus amount. This means that if a player receives a $100 bonus, they must wager $3,500 before they can withdraw any winnings generated from that bonus. It’s also important to note that not all games contribute equally to fulfilling wagering requirements. Slots typically contribute 100%, while table games like blackjack or roulette may contribute a smaller percentage, such as 10% or 20%. Players should carefully review the terms and conditions of any bonus offer to understand the specific wagering requirements and game contributions before accepting it.

The Importance of Secure Payment Methods
When engaging in online gambling, the security of your financial transactions is paramount. Choosing a casino that offers a variety of secure and reliable payment methods is crucial. Popular options include credit and debit cards (Visa, Mastercard), e-wallets (PayPal, Skrill, Neteller), bank transfers, and increasingly, cryptocurrencies. Each payment method has its own advantages and disadvantages in terms of processing times, fees, and security features. Reputable casinos employ advanced encryption technology, such as SSL (Secure Socket Layer), to protect your financial information from unauthorized access. Always verify that the casino’s website uses HTTPS (Hypertext Transfer Protocol Secure) before entering any sensitive data.
Evaluating Payment Method Security
Evaluating the security of a payment method involves considering several factors. E-wallets, for example, act as a middleman between your bank account and the casino, adding an extra layer of security. They often offer faster withdrawals compared to traditional bank transfers. Credit and debit cards are widely accepted but may be subject to higher fees. Bank transfers are generally secure but can be slower and may require more documentation. Cryptocurrencies, such as Bitcoin and Ethereum, offer anonymity and fast transactions but are subject to price volatility and may not be available at all casinos. Ultimately, the best payment method depends on your individual preferences and risk tolerance.

Responsible Gambling Practices
Online gambling should be viewed as a form of entertainment, and it’s crucial to approach it responsibly. Setting a budget and sticking to it is perhaps the most important step in preventing problem gambling. Determine how much money you can afford to lose without impacting your financial well-being and avoid exceeding that limit. It’s also important to set time limits for your gambling sessions and take frequent breaks. Avoid gambling when you are feeling stressed, depressed, or under the influence of alcohol or drugs. If you feel that your gambling is becoming a problem, seek help from a support organization or a qualified professional.
Tools for Responsible Gambling
Many online casinos offer tools to help players manage their gambling habits. These include deposit limits, loss limits, session time limits, and self-exclusion options. Deposit limits allow you to restrict the amount of money you can deposit into your account over a specific period. Loss limits allow you to set a maximum amount of money you are willing to lose. Session time limits alert you when you have been gambling for a specified duration. Self-exclusion allows you to temporarily or permanently block your access to the casino. Utilizing these tools can help you stay in control of your gambling and prevent it from becoming a problem.

Navigating Licensing and Regulations in Canada
Online gambling regulations in Canada are complex, as gambling falls under provincial jurisdiction. This means that each province and territory has its own laws and regulations governing online casinos. Some provinces, such as British Columbia, Ontario, and Quebec, operate their own online gambling platforms, while others allow players to access casinos licensed in other jurisdictions. It’s important to choose a casino that is licensed and regulated by a reputable authority, such as the Malta Gaming Authority (MGA), the United Kingdom Gambling Commission (UKGC), or a provincial regulatory body. Licensing ensures that the casino operates fairly and responsibly and adheres to strict security standards.
